epfl-SDP/android

View on GitHub
.gitignore

Summary

Maintainability
Test Coverage
# Secrets which should not be shared with other applications.
secrets.properties
google-services.json
 
# Created by https://www.toptal.com/developers/gitignore/api/android,kotlin,androidstudio,fastlane
# Edit at https://www.toptal.com/developers/gitignore?templates=android,kotlin,androidstudio,fastlane
 
### Android ###
# Built application files
*.apk
*.aar
*.ap_
*.aab
 
# Files for the ART/Dalvik VM
*.dex
 
# Java class files
*.class
 
# Generated files
bin/
gen/
out/
# Uncomment the following line in case you need and you don't have the release build type files in your app
# release/
 
# Gradle files
.gradle/
build/
 
# Local configuration file (sdk path, etc)
local.properties
 
# Proguard folder generated by Eclipse
proguard/
 
# Log Files
*.log
 
# Android Studio Navigation editor temp files
.navigation/
 
# Android Studio captures folder
captures/
 
# IntelliJ
*.iml
.idea/
.idea/workspace.xml
.idea/tasks.xml
.idea/gradle.xml
.idea/assetWizardSettings.xml
.idea/dictionaries
.idea/libraries
# Android Studio 3 in .gitignore file.
.idea/caches
.idea/modules.xml
# Comment next line if keeping position of elements in Navigation Editor is relevant for you
.idea/navEditor.xml
 
# Keystore files
# Uncomment the following lines if you do not want to check your keystore files in.
#*.jks
#*.keystore
 
# External native build folder generated in Android Studio 2.2 and later
.externalNativeBuild
.cxx/
 
# Google Services (e.g. APIs or Firebase)
# google-services.json
 
# Freeline
freeline.py
freeline/
freeline_project_description.json
 
# fastlane
fastlane/report.xml
fastlane/Preview.html
fastlane/screenshots
fastlane/test_output
fastlane/readme.md
 
# Version control
vcs.xml
 
# lint
lint/intermediates/
lint/generated/
lint/outputs/
lint/tmp/
# lint/reports/
 
### Android Patch ###
gen-external-apklibs
output.json
 
# Replacement of .externalNativeBuild directories introduced
# with Android Studio 3.5.
 
### fastlane ###
# fastlane - A streamlined workflow tool for Cocoa deployment
#
# It is recommended to not store the screenshots in the git repo. Instead, use fastlane to re-generate the
# screenshots whenever they are needed.
# For more information about the recommended setup visit:
# https://docs.fastlane.tools/best-practices/source-control/#source-control
 
# fastlane specific
 
# deliver temporary files
 
# snapshot generated screenshots
fastlane/screenshots/**/*.png
fastlane/screenshots/screenshots.html
 
# scan temporary files
 
# Fastlane.swift runner binary
fastlane/FastlaneRunner
 
### Kotlin ###
# Compiled class file
 
# Log file
 
# BlueJ files
*.ctxt
 
# Mobile Tools for Java (J2ME)
.mtj.tmp/
 
# Package Files #
*.jar
*.war
*.nar
*.ear
*.zip
*.tar.gz
*.rar
 
# virtual machine crash logs, see http://www.java.com/en/download/help/error_hotspot.xml
hs_err_pid*
 
### AndroidStudio ###
# Covers files to be ignored for android development using Android Studio.
 
# Built application files
 
# Files for the ART/Dalvik VM
 
# Java class files
 
# Generated files
 
# Gradle files
.gradle
 
# Signing files
.signing/
 
# Local configuration file (sdk path, etc)
 
# Proguard folder generated by Eclipse
 
# Log Files
 
# Android Studio
/*/build/
/*/local.properties
/*/out
/*/*/build
/*/*/production
*.ipr
*~
*.swp
 
# Keystore files
*.jks
*.keystore
 
# Google Services (e.g. APIs or Firebase)
# google-services.json
 
# Android Patch
 
# External native build folder generated in Android Studio 2.2 and later
 
# NDK
obj/
 
# IntelliJ IDEA
*.iws
/out/
 
# User-specific configurations
.idea/caches/
.idea/libraries/
.idea/shelf/
.idea/.name
.idea/compiler.xml
.idea/copyright/profiles_settings.xml
.idea/encodings.xml
.idea/misc.xml
.idea/scopes/scope_settings.xml
.idea/vcs.xml
.idea/jsLibraryMappings.xml
.idea/datasources.xml
.idea/dataSources.ids
.idea/sqlDataSources.xml
.idea/dynamic.xml
.idea/uiDesigner.xml
.idea/jarRepositories.xml
 
# OS-specific files
.DS_Store
.DS_Store?
._*
.Spotlight-V100
.Trashes
ehthumbs.db
Thumbs.db
 
# Legacy Eclipse project files
.classpath
.project
.cproject
.settings/
 
# Mobile Tools for Java (J2ME)
 
# Package Files #
 
# virtual machine crash logs (Reference: http://www.java.com/en/download/help/error_hotspot.xml)
 
## Plugin-specific files:
 
# mpeltonen/sbt-idea plugin
.idea_modules/
 
# JIRA plugin
atlassian-ide-plugin.xml
 
# Mongo Explorer plugin
.idea/mongoSettings.xml
 
# Crashlytics plugin (for Android Studio and IntelliJ)
com_crashlytics_export_strings.xml
crashlytics.properties
crashlytics-build.properties
fabric.properties
 
### AndroidStudio Patch ###
 
!/gradle/wrapper/gradle-wrapper.jar
 
# End of https://www.toptal.com/developers/gitignore/api/android,kotlin,androidstudio,fastlane